>Originator:     Toshiyasu Morita
>Release:        3.0
>Organization:
>Environment:
host: i686-linux (Red Hat 7.0)
target: a29k-coff
>Description:
Build fails. Failure log tail below:

gcc -c -DCROSS_COMPILE -DIN_GCC    -g -O2 -W -Wall -Wwrite-strings -Wstrict-prototypes -Wmissing-prototypes -Wtraditional -pedantic -Wno-long-long  -DHAVE_CONFIG_H    -I. -I. -I../../gcc-3.0/gcc -I../../gcc-3.0/gcc/. -I../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config -I../../gcc-3.0/gcc/../include \
	../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c -o a29k.o
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c:43: conflicting types for `shift_constant_operand'
insn-codes.h:133: previous declaration of `shift_constant_operand'
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c: In function `long_const_operand':
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c:130: warning: comparison between signed and unsigned
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c: In function `load_multiple_operation':
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c:604: warning: comparison between signed and unsigned
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c: In function `store_multiple_operation':
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c:647: warning: comparison between signed and unsigned
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c: In function `output_prolog':
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c:1389: warning: implicit declaration of function `oballoc'
../../gcc-3.0/gcc/config/a29k/a29k.c:1406: warning: function `oballoc' was previously declared within a block
make[1]: *** [a29k.o] Error 1
make[1]: Leaving directory `/home/tm/gcc-3.0-a29k-coff/gcc'
make: *** [all-gcc] Error 2
[tm@localhost gcc-3.0-a29k-coff]$ 
>How-To-Repeat:
../gcc-3.0/configure --target=a29k-coff ; make
>Fix:
Unknown
